Start your trip by arriving in Goa and checking into your family-friendly hotel. After settling in, head to Calangute Beach, one of the most popular beaches in Goa. Spend the morning building sandcastles and enjoying the beautiful shoreline. In the afternoon, visit the nearby Baga Beach, known for its water sports activities and beach shacks serving delicious seafood. As the evening sets in, take a stroll along the beachside promenade, exploring the local shops and sampling some street food.
Start your day by visiting the Basilica of Bom Jesus, a UNESCO World Heritage Site known for housing the remains of St. Francis Xavier. Spend the morning exploring the architectural beauty and historical significance of this church. In the afternoon, head to the vibrant Fontainhas neighborhood in Panaji, known for its colourful Portuguese-style houses. Take a leisurely walk through the narrow streets, admiring the unique architecture and visiting local art galleries. As the evening approaches, enjoy a traditional Goan dinner at a local restaurant.
Embark on a thrilling adventure by visiting the Dudhsagar Waterfalls, located on the border of Goa and Karnataka. Spend the morning trekking through the lush green forests to reach the majestic waterfalls. Take a refreshing swim in the natural pool and enjoy the scenic beauty of the surroundings. In the afternoon, visit the nearby Spice Plantations and learn about the various spices grown in the region. Enjoy a guided tour and indulge in a traditional Goan lunch amidst the picturesque plantations. As the evening sets in, return to your hotel and relax.
Spend the morning exploring the Bhagwan Mahavir Wildlife Sanctuary and Mollem National Park. Embark on a safari to spot various species of animals, including leopards, deer, and monkeys. Enjoy the tranquility of nature as you walk through the dense forests. In the afternoon, head to the Mandovi River and embark on a sunset cruise. Sail along the river, enjoying the scenic beauty and live Goan music. Indulge in some delicious snacks and drinks on board as you watch the sun set over the horizon. As the cruise ends, return to your hotel for a relaxing evening.
For a unique and family-friendly experience, visit the Arvalem Caves, also known as the Pandava Caves. These ancient rock-cut caves date back to the 6th century and provide an interesting glimpse into Goa's history. Another offbeat attraction is the Butterfly Conservatory in Ponda, where you can witness a variety of colorful butterflies in their natural habitat. Finally, don't miss the opportunity to try Goan sweets like Bebinca and Dodol, which are popular among locals and make for delightful treats.
